ZHCSC63P December 2013 – February 2024 TMS320F28374D , TMS320F28375D , TMS320F28376D , TMS320F28377D , TMS320F28377D-Q1 , TMS320F28378D , TMS320F28379D , TMS320F28379D-Q1
PRODUCTION DATA
外设寄存器内存映射可参阅表 7-5 。外设寄存器可以分配给 CPU1 或 CPU2 子系统,除非表 7-5 中另有说明。外设帧中的寄存器与同一外设帧中的所有其他寄存器共享一个二级主控(CLA 或 DMA)选项。有关 CPU 子系统和二级主控选项的详细信息,请参阅 TMS320F2837xD 双核实时微控制器技术参考手册。
| 寄存器 | 结构名称 | 起始 地址 | 结束 地址 | 受保护(1) | CLA 存取 | DMA 存取 |
|---|---|---|---|---|---|---|
| AdcaResultRegs | ADC_RESULT_REGS | 0x0000 0B00 | 0x0000 0B1F | 是 | 是 | |
| AdcbResultRegs | ADC_RESULT_REGS | 0x0000 0B20 | 0x0000 0B3F | 是 | 是 | |
| AdccResultRegs | ADC_RESULT_REGS | 0x0000 0B40 | 0x0000 0B5F | 是 | 是 | |
| AdcdResultRegs | ADC_RESULT_REGS | 0x0000 0B60 | 0x0000 0B7F | 是 | 是 | |
| CpuTimer0Regs(2) | CPUTIMER_REGS | 0x0000 0C00 | 0x0000 0C07 | |||
| CpuTimer1Regs(2) | CPUTIMER_REGS | 0x0000 0C08 | 0x0000 0C0F | |||
| CpuTimer2Regs(2) | CPUTIMER_REGS | 0x0000 0C10 | 0x0000 0C17 | |||
| PieCtrlRegs(2)(5) | PIE_CTRL_REGS | 0x0000 0CE0 | 0x0000 0CFF | |||
| Cla1SoftIntRegs(5) | CLA_SOFTINT_REGS | 0x0000 0CE0 | 0x0000 0CFF | 是 - 仅限 CLA,对 CPU 无访问权限 | ||
| DmaRegs(2) | DMA_REGS | 0x0000 1000 | 0x0000 11FF | |||
| Cla1Regs(2) | CLA_REGS | 0x0000 1400 | 0x0000 147F | |||
| Clb1LogicCfgRegs | CLB_LOGIC_CONFIG_REGS | 0x0000 3000 | 0x0000 30FF | 是 | 是 | |
| Clb1LogicCtrlRegs | CLB_LOGIC_CONTROL_REGS | 0x0000 3100 | 0x0000 31FF | 是 | 是 | |
| Clb1DataExchRegs | CLB_DATA_EXCHANGE_REGS | 0x0000 3200 | 0x0000 33FF | 是 | 是 | |
| Clb2LogicCfgRegs | CLB_LOGIC_CONFIG_REGS | 0x0000 3400 | 0x0000 34FF | 是 | 是 | |
| Clb2LogicCtrlRegs | CLB_LOGIC_CONTROL_REGS | 0x0000 3500 | 0x0000 35FF | 是 | 是 | |
| Clb2DataExchRegs | CLB_DATA_EXCHANGE_REGS | 0x0000 3600 | 0x0000 37FF | 是 | 是 | |
| Clb3LogicCfgRegs | CLB_LOGIC_CONFIG_REGS | 0x0000 3800 | 0x0000 38FF | 是 | 是 | |
| Clb3LogicCtrlRegs | CLB_LOGIC_CONTROL_REGS | 0x0000 3900 | 0x0000 39FF | 是 | 是 | |
| Clb3DataExchRegs | CLB_DATA_EXCHANGE_REGS | 0x0000 3A00 | 0x0000 3BFF | 是 | 是 | |
| Clb4LogicCfgRegs | CLB_LOGIC_CONFIG_REGS | 0x0000 3C00 | 0x0000 3CFF | 是 | 是 | |
| Clb4LogicCtrlRegs | CLB_LOGIC_CONTROL_REGS | 0x0000 3D00 | 0x0000 3DFF | 是 | 是 | |
| Clb4DataExchRegs | CLB_DATA_EXCHANGE_REGS | 0x0000 3E00 | 0x0000 3FFF | 是 | 是 | |
| 外设帧 1 | ||||||
| EPwm1Regs | EPWM_REGS | 0x0000 4000 | 0x0000 40FF | 是 | 是 | 是 |
| EPwm2Regs | EPWM_REGS | 0x0000 4100 | 0x0000 41FF | 是 | 是 | 是 |
| EPwm3Regs | EPWM_REGS | 0x0000 4200 | 0x0000 42FF | 是 | 是 | 是 |
| EPwm4Regs | EPWM_REGS | 0x0000 4300 | 0x0000 43FF | 是 | 是 | 是 |
| EPwm5Regs | EPWM_REGS | 0x0000 4400 | 0x0000 44FF | 是 | 是 | 是 |
| EPwm6Regs | EPWM_REGS | 0x0000 4500 | 0x0000 45FF | 是 | 是 | 是 |
| EPwm7Regs | EPWM_REGS | 0x0000 4600 | 0x0000 46FF | 是 | 是 | 是 |
| EPwm8Regs | EPWM_REGS | 0x0000 4700 | 0x0000 47FF | 是 | 是 | 是 |
| EPwm9Regs | EPWM_REGS | 0x0000 4800 | 0x0000 48FF | 是 | 是 | 是 |
| EPwm10Regs | EPWM_REGS | 0x0000 4900 | 0x0000 49FF | 是 | 是 | 是 |
| EPwm11Regs | EPWM_REGS | 0x0000 4A00 | 0x0000 4AFF | 是 | 是 | 是 |
| EPwm12Regs | EPWM_REGS | 0x0000 4B00 | 0x0000 4BFF | 是 | 是 | 是 |
| ECap1Regs | ECAP_REGS | 0x0000 5000 | 0x0000 501F | 是 | 是 | 是 |
| ECap2Regs | ECAP_REGS | 0x0000 5020 | 0x0000 503F | 是 | 是 | 是 |
| ECap3Regs | ECAP_REGS | 0x0000 5040 | 0x0000 505F | 是 | 是 | 是 |
| ECap4Regs | ECAP_REGS | 0x0000 5060 | 0x0000 507F | 是 | 是 | 是 |
| ECap5Regs | ECAP_REGS | 0x0000 5080 | 0x0000 509F | 是 | 是 | 是 |
| ECap6Regs | ECAP_REGS | 0x0000 50A0 | 0x0000 50BF | 是 | 是 | 是 |
| EQep1Regs | EQEP_REGS | 0x0000 5100 | 0x0000 513F | 是 | 是 | 是 |
| EQep2Regs | EQEP_REGS | 0x0000 5140 | 0x0000 517F | 是 | 是 | 是 |
| EQep3Regs | EQEP_REGS | 0x0000 5180 | 0x0000 51BF | 是 | 是 | 是 |
| DacaRegs | DAC_REGS | 0x0000 5C00 | 0x0000 5C0F | 是 | 是 | 是 |
| DacbRegs | DAC_REGS | 0x0000 5C10 | 0x0000 5C1F | 是 | 是 | 是 |
| DaccRegs | DAC_REGS | 0x0000 5C20 | 0x0000 5C2F | 是 | 是 | 是 |
| Cmpss1Regs | CMPSS_REGS | 0x0000 5C80 | 0x0000 5C9F | 是 | 是 | 是 |
| Cmpss2Regs | CMPSS_REGS | 0x0000 5CA0 | 0x0000 5CBF | 是 | 是 | 是 |
| Cmpss3Regs | CMPSS_REGS | 0x0000 5CC0 | 0x0000 5CDF | 是 | 是 | 是 |
| Cmpss4Regs | CMPSS_REGS | 0x0000 5CE0 | 0x0000 5CFF | 是 | 是 | 是 |
| Cmpss5Regs | CMPSS_REGS | 0x0000 5D00 | 0x0000 5D1F | 是 | 是 | 是 |
| Cmpss6Regs | CMPSS_REGS | 0x0000 5D20 | 0x0000 5D3F | 是 | 是 | 是 |
| Cmpss7Regs | CMPSS_REGS | 0x0000 5D40 | 0x0000 5D5F | 是 | 是 | 是 |
| Cmpss8Regs | CMPSS_REGS | 0x0000 5D60 | 0x0000 5D7F | 是 | 是 | 是 |
| Sdfm1Regs | SDFM_REGS | 0x0000 5E00 | 0x0000 5E7F | 是 | 是 | 是 |
| Sdfm2Regs | SDFM_REGS | 0x0000 5E80 | 0x0000 5EFF | 是 | 是 | 是 |
| 外设帧 2 | ||||||
| McbspaRegs | MCBSP_REGS | 0x0000 6000 | 0x0000 603F | 是 | 是 | 是 |
| McbspbRegs | MCBSP_REGS | 0x0000 6040 | 0x0000 607F | 是 | 是 | 是 |
| SpiaRegs | SPI_REGS | 0x0000 6100 | 0x0000 610F | 是 | 是 | 是 |
| SpibRegs | SPI_REGS | 0x0000 6110 | 0x0000 611F | 是 | 是 | 是 |
| SpicRegs | SPI_REGS | 0x0000 6120 | 0x0000 612F | 是 | 是 | 是 |
| UppRegs(3) | UPP_REGS | 0x0000 6200 | 0x0000 62FF | 是 | 是 | 是 |
| WdRegs(2) | WD_REGS | 0x0000 7000 | 0x0000 703F | 是 | ||
| NmiIntruptRegs(2) | NMI_INTRUPT_REGS | 0x0000 7060 | 0x0000 706F | 是 | ||
| XintRegs(2) | XINT_REGS | 0x0000 7070 | 0x0000 707F | 是 | ||
| SciaRegs | SCI_REGS | 0x0000 7200 | 0x0000 720F | 是 | ||
| ScibRegs | SCI_REGS | 0x0000 7210 | 0x0000 721F | 是 | ||
| ScicRegs | SCI_REGS | 0x0000 7220 | 0x0000 722F | 是 | ||
| ScidRegs | SCI_REGS | 0x0000 7230 | 0x0000 723F | 是 | ||
| I2caRegs | I2C_REGS | 0x0000 7300 | 0x0000 733F | 是 | ||
| I2cbRegs | I2C_REGS | 0x0000 7340 | 0x0000 737F | 是 | ||
| AdcaRegs | ADC_REGS | 0x0000 7400 | 0x0000 747F | 是 | 是 | |
| AdcbRegs | ADC_REGS | 0x0000 7480 | 0x0000 74FF | 是 | 是 | |
| AdccRegs | ADC_REGS | 0x0000 7500 | 0x0000 757F | 是 | 是 | |
| AdcdRegs | ADC_REGS | 0x0000 7580 | 0x0000 75FF | 是 | 是 | |
| InputXbarRegs(3) | INPUT_XBAR_REGS | 0x0000 7900 | 0x0000 791F | 是 | ||
| XbarRegs(3) | XBAR_REGS | 0x0000 7920 | 0x0000 793F | 是 | ||
| TrigRegs(3) | TRIG_REGS | 0x0000 7940 | 0x0000 794F | 是 | ||
| DmaClaSrcSelRegs(2) | DMA_CLA_SRC_SEL_REGS | 0x0000 7980 | 0x0000 798F | 是 | ||
| EPwmXbarRegs(3) | EPWM_XBAR_REGS | 0x0000 7A00 | 0x0000 7A3F | 是 | ||
| OutputXbarRegs(3) | OUTPUT_XBAR_REGS | 0x0000 7A80 | 0x0000 7ABF | 是 | ||
| GpioCtrlRegs(3) | GPIO_CTRL_REGS | 0x0000 7C00 | 0x0000 7D7F | 是 | ||
| GpioDataRegs(2) | GPIO_DATA_REGS | 0x0000 7F00 | 0x0000 7F2F | 是 | 是 | |
| UsbaRegs(3) | USB_REGS | 0x0004 0000 | 0x0004 0FFF | 是 | ||
| Emif1Regs | EMIF_REGS | 0x0004 7000 | 0x0004 77FF | 是 | ||
| Emif2Regs(3) | EMIF_REGS | 0x0004 7800 | 0x0004 7FFF | 是 | ||
| CanaRegs | CAN_REGS | 0x0004 8000 | 0x0004 87FF | 是 | ||
| CanbRegs | CAN_REGS | 0x0004 A000 | 0x0004 A7FF | 是 | ||
| IpcRegs(2) | IPC_REGS_CPU1 IPC_REGS_CPU2 | 0x0005 0000 | 0x0005 0023 | 是 | ||
| FlashPumpSemaphoreRegs(2) | FLASH_PUMP_SEMAPHORE_REGS | 0x0005 0024 | 0x0005 0025 | 是 | ||
| DevCfgRegs(3) | DEV_CFG_REGS | 0x0005 D000 | 0x0005 D17F | 是 | ||
| AnalogSubsysRegs(3) | ANALOG_SUBSYS_REGS | 0x0005 D180 | 0x0005 D1FF | 是 | ||
| ClkCfgRegs(4) | CLK_CFG_REGS | 0x0005 D200 | 0x0005 D2FF | 是 | ||
| CpuSysRegs(2) | CPU_SYS_REGS | 0x0005 D300 | 0x0005 D3FF | 是 | ||
| RomPrefetchRegs(3) | ROM_PREFETCH_REGS | 0x0005 E608 | 0x0005 E60B | 是 | ||
| DcsmZ1Regs(2) | DCSM_Z1_REGS | 0x0005 F000 | 0x0005 F02F | 是 | ||
| DcsmZ2Regs(2) | DCSM_Z2_REGS | 0x0005 F040 | 0x0005 F05F | 是 | ||
| DcsmCommonRegs(2) | DCSM_COMMON_REGS | 0x0005 F070 | 0x0005 F07F | 是 | ||
| MemCfgRegs(2) | MEM_CFG_REGS | 0x0005 F400 | 0x0005 F47F | 是 | ||
| Emif1ConfigRegs(2) | EMIF1_CONFIG_REGS | 0x0005 F480 | 0x0005 F49F | 是 | ||
| Emif2ConfigRegs(3) | EMIF2_CONFIG_REGS | 0x0005 F4A0 | 0x0005 F4BF | 是 | ||
| AccessProtectionRegs(2) | ACCESS_PROTECTION_REGS | 0x0005 F4C0 | 0x0005 F4FF | 是 | ||
| MemoryErrorRegs(2) | MEMORY_ERROR_REGS | 0x0005 F500 | 0x0005 F53F | 是 | ||
| RomWaitStateRegs(3) | ROM_WAIT_STATE_REGS | 0x0005 F540 | 0x0005 F541 | 是 | ||
| Flash0CtrlRegs(2) | FLASH_CTRL_REGS | 0x0005 F800 | 0x0005 FAFF | 是 | ||
| Flash0EccRegs(2) | FLASH_ECC_REGS | 0x0005 FB00 | 0x0005 FB3F | 是 | ||